About Instant Credit Card Approval

Instant approval credit cards are the most convenient and safest way to get access to relatively inexpensive loans as fast as possible. Although as long as you have relatively good credit it's easy to get instant approvals, it often takes a week or two for the application to process properly and for the card to arrive in the mail.

    Significance

  1. Most people get access to instant approval credit cards through solicitations from lending institutions themselves. Even for people with little credit history, many companies send out pre-approved credit card codes to people who meet certain criteria. These merely require you to contact the lender in question to get the cards. Very little waiting is required, as the company will have already screened your credit file and determined that you're eligible for the card.
  2. Function

  3. The second major way to get an instant approval credit card is to go through either such a company's website or calling them. To qualify for instant approval, you generally need good credit without any major credit history problems on your record such as a delinquency or bankruptcy. Even if such an event is long in your past, most companies will require that a human being look over your application.
  4. Warning

  5. It can be very easy to damage your credit score rapidly by applying for many instant approvals in a short period of time. Any credit request shows up on your report. Even if you are approved for the cards, it will have a temporary negative effect on your credit score. While the hits to the score won't be severe, if you're trying to build up or maintain your credit score, it helps to monitor it regularly to see what impact applying for many instant approval cards has on its health.
  6. Considerations

  7. You may be surprised at how easy it is to be approved instantly for a credit card--so long as you match the cards appropriate to your credit history. Apply for lower quality credit cards if you have poor credit, and you're actually quite likely to be approved within 30 seconds. The speed at which the process moves might make you want to glaze over the terms and conditions--but you should read them. Poor quality credit cards often come with hefty fees compared to better ones along with unusually low lines of credit.
  8. Benefits

  9. For people who need access to credit in a hurry, instant approval credit cards can be useful. You can get approved for them even on the weekends and on holidays, and it doesn't require waiting on hold. If you get turned down for instant approval on the web, you may find more success contacting credit card companies over the phone. Go through each company systematically. If you make enough calls, someone is likely to make you an offer. Don't be discouraged by rejections--the instant approval process saves time for your credit card search.
